The 2SC1573AR is a silicon NPN triple diffusion planar transistor from Panasonic Electronic Components. It features a collector-emitter voltage (Vceo) of 300V and a collector current rating of 70mA, making it suitable for high voltage general amplification applications.
Key electrical characteristics include a transition frequency (ft) of 80MHz, a DC current gain (hFE) of 100 minimum at 5mA and 10V, and a collector-emitter saturation voltage of 1.2V maximum at 50mA. The device can dissipate up to 1W of power and operates at a maximum junction temperature of 150°C.
The transistor is housed in a TO-226-3, TO-92-3 Long Body package with a TO-92L-A1 supplier device package designation. It features through-hole mounting and is RoHS3 compliant.
